Output 315a886653b0f68eefb7bc84eaee93646c373a059892af580a8084c298c36597:16

value
720000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5c161efabb0d73b6048b253a7770111d8b77bc60 OP_EQUAL
address
3A5vbBog6knXXXJD7uAoGn1hziK5mmTVKQ
transaction
315a886653b0f68eefb7bc84eaee93646c373a059892af580a8084c298c36597
spent
true